Freezin' For a Reason

Tools

By Nicole Grigg

BILLINGS - A Billings radio personality braved the elements hoping to raise money for Haiti relief efforts.

For the last 6 days, "Livin' Large Larry" has been living in a hut outside Stockman Bank on King Avenue West. The donation drive is called "Freezin' For a Reason" and Larry said he's been wearing 4 layers of clothes under his coat. He has been broadcasting his experience from 6 a.m. to 6 p.m.

So far he has raised $1,800 dollars in cash at the hut, but isn't sure how much has been raised at the banks.

"Our goal was somewhere around the six's. You probably remember the story of the lady that was trapped under the bank in the rubble for six days. We designed our event around that story." said Larry.

Stockman Banks will still be accepting donations throughout the week, which will go to the American Red Cross.
